The INFWIN SlabSense is a substrate/soil moisture, EC (electrical conductivity), and temperature sensor purpose-built for hydroponic substrates such as rockwool and coco peat, as well as soil. Its resin-sealed plastic body with sensing rods inserts directly into the substrate or soil for long-term in-situ measurement. Output interface, connector type, and cable length are configurable via ordering code - the default variant (SlabSense-AAAB002) ships with Substrate Moisture, EC & Temperature measurement, RS485/Modbus-RTU output, 3.9–28V DC supply, a cold-pressed terminal connector, and a 2 m cable.

An optional variant adds an air humidity, temperature, and vapor pressure deficit (VPD) sensor for greenhouse climate control - VPD is a more reliable predictor of plant transpiration and water loss than relative humidity, and is commonly used to hold a target deficit (greater than 0.5 kPa) that lets plants transpire effectively while limiting foliar disease. Reverse power protection and built-in TVS/ESD protection are included.

Key Features

  • Triple measurement: Substrate/soil volumetric water content (VWC), EC, and temperature in a single probe
  • Dual moisture output: Reports both volumetric water content (VWC) and apparent dielectric permittivity
  • Optional VPD add-on: Air humidity, air temperature, and vapor pressure deficit measurement for greenhouse control (Code 2 = B) - reduces IP rating to IP50
  • Digital sensor: Communicates over SDI-12 or RS485 (Modbus-RTU), selectable via ordering code
  • Low-power design: RS485 quiescent current <4 mA; SDI-12 quiescent current <30 µA - suited to battery-powered dataloggers
  • Low salinity sensitivity
  • Robust epoxy encapsulation: Resists corrosive environments
  • Reverse power protection: Built-in TVS/ESD protection
  • Connector options: Cold-pressed terminal or stripped & tinned lead wires
  • Configuration utility: SensorOneSet software (RS485) or SensorOneSetSDI12 software (SDI-12) included for sensor configuration
  • Cable length: 2 m standard; custom lengths available

Important Notes

  • The Air Humidity & Temperature & VPD add-on (Code 2 = B) reduces the sensor's IP rating from IP68 to IP50 - it is not fully sealed against submersion.
  • The sensor rods are sharp for ease of insertion - handle with care and follow installation precautions.
  • Do not pull the sensor out of soil or substrate by its cable.
  • VWC range and calibration are media-dependent; a custom factory calibration can be requested for specific substrates.
  • When using RS485 Active Output mode, only one sensor should be on the network to avoid data collision.

Specifications

Substrate Moisture
Apparent dielectric permittivity range 1–81 (air to water)
Permittivity resolution 0.1 (1.00–40.00 range); 0.5 (40.00–81.88 range)
Permittivity accuracy ±1 (1.00–40.00 range); ±10% of reading (40.00–81.00 range)
VWC range 0–100% (media-dependent; custom calibration available)
VWC resolution 0.1%
VWC accuracy ±3%
Substrate EC (Electrical Conductivity)
Range 0–20 dS/m
Resolution 0.01 dS/m
Accuracy ±5% of reading (0–7 dS/m); ±10% of reading (7–20 dS/m)
Temperature compensation 0–50°C
Substrate Temperature
Range −40°C to +80°C
Resolution 0.1°C
Accuracy ±0.5°C
Air Humidity/Temperature/VPD (optional add-on, Code 2 = B only)
Air humidity range 0–100%, resolution 0.1%, typical accuracy ±1.8% RH
Air temperature range −40°C to +80°C, resolution 0.1°C, typical accuracy ±0.2°C
Electrical
Output interface RS485 (Modbus-RTU) or SDI-12, V1.3 (selectable via ordering code)
Power supply 3.9–28V DC
Quiescent current RS485: <4 mA; SDI-12: <30 µA
Measuring current <20 mA during 150 ms measurement
Mechanical
Dimensions 90 × 55 × 75 mm
Sealing Epoxy resin
IP rating IP68 (without Air Humidity/Temperature/VPD); IP50 (with Air Humidity/Temperature/VPD)
Connector Cold-pressed terminal or stripped & tinned lead wires (selectable via ordering code)
Cable length 2 m standard; custom length available
Installation Surface or buried
Environmental
Operating temperature −40°C to +80°C
